Podiatric Surgeon Firras Garada, DPM performs minimally invasive and traditional open foot and ankle surgical procedures for all podiatric conditions. Dr. Garada offers the latest techniques for patients with complex issues as a fellowship trained surgeon in foot salvage. Dr. Garada’s clinical interests include diabetic foot exams, wound care, bunions, hammertoes, soft tissue pain, fungal nails, and more.
